Location: One great advantage that students studying at Alpha Aktiv have is living in the scenic city of Heidelberg. The school is adjacent to the Neckar river, on the outskirts of the main city hub. It is just a short 25 minute walk from the school to what is considered the city centre. As a university city, Heidelberg has an academic reputation of providing a vibrant student life.

Getting Around: Heidelberg is a manageable city to navigate, with a well-connected public transportation system. Regular bus and tram routes run close to the school, so students can come and go easily. The central Heidelberg train station known as Heilbronn Main Station is less than 20 minutes by foot from Alpha Aktiv, and this line stretches through various other cities in Germany.

Course selection: The school has a wide range of courses from intensive long-term programmes to private one-to-one classes. It also offers exam preparation assistance for exam certificates required by German universities. Those with a busy and inflexible schedule can choose the short intensive courses, evening or summer programmes to help improve their fluency quickly. In addition to general German, the school has programmes dedicated to teaching German for medical practitioners, nurses and business executives. Moreover, Alpha Aktiv also offers courses in many different languages, including English, Spanish, French, Russian and Chinese.

Additional information: The school has an intercultural competence training programme that focuses on helping students adjust to German work culture, and helps them become adept in other soft skills.

Lessons needed per German language level

Level (CEFR) LESSONS needed per level WEEKS needed
(20 lessons per week)
A1 Beginner A1 to A2 100 5
A2 Elementary A2 to B1 200 10
B1 Intermediate B1 to B2 225 11.25
B2 Higher Intermediate B2 to C1 250 12.5
C1 Advanced C1 to C2 275 13.75
C2 Proficiency

Quality of teaching / language progress: Everything is not good other than some of the teachers and some of the admins who are helpful and nice. It's mainly based on your teacher. If you get a good teacher then you are lucky and your money is worth a lot. If not, then it's a complete waste of money as the school isn't really trying to help anyone other than taking money at every chance. They don't cover up for their failures like when they lack teachers or having many students (20+) where no one can really learn and the teacher can't teach anymore. Also, they don't have any other facilities other than a computer lab for Test DAF that you can use. No library/kitchen or anything else mentioned here. They always don't have toilet paper in the toilets actually. Some teachers have to bring their own laptops as the school doesn't offer many advanced ways of teaching.
